Combined preparative enzymatic synthesis of dTDP-6-deoxy-4-keto-D-glucose from dTDP and sucrose

Abstract

dTDP-6-deoxy-4-keto-D-glucose (1), the common intermediate in the biosyntheses of the manifold deoxysugars, was synthesized on a gram-scale by the combination of sucrose synthase and dTDP-D-glucose 4,6-dehydratase in a fed batch, starting the reaction with dTDP. This process allowed a dTDP conversion with a 100% rate. An easy and efficient three-step purification with anion-exchange chromatography and gel filtration gave 1.1 g of 1 in an overall yield of 73%. This work realizes a first step for an economic access to activated deoxysugars.
